Karima Hassam, MACP, M.Sc., RP(Q), OT. (Reg.) Ont, is a Registered Psychotherapist (Qualifying), and registered Occupational Therapist (OT) with the College of Occupational Therapists of Ontario. She has her Master of Arts in Counselling Psychology from Yorkville University. In her work as an OT and psychotherapist for over 16 years, she gained an appreciation for the profound impact mental health has on physical and functional recovery after an injury. Karima uses various therapeutic approaches including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T),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T), Emotion Focused Therapy (EFT), and Dialectical Behaviour Therapy (DBT). She believes in client-centred, goal-directed practice and views the client from a holistic lens. Karima practices from a trauma informed and anti-oppressive approach and has a keen understanding of the impact of generational trauma on one’s mental health. Karima offers individual, couples, and family therapy. Karima is also able to offer group therapy.
